‘Overwhelming’ odour of weed led to haul of this gun

Durham Police yesterday said a male and two female youth are in custody after a loaded firearm and drugs were located during a traffic stop in Whitby.

On Saturday, June 29 at about 12:55 am, a member of Central West Division conducted a traffic stop on a suspicious vehicle in the area of Dundas Street West and Brock Street South.

While speaking to the driver, the officer detected an overwhelming odour of cannabis coming from the vehicle. During a search of the vehicle, drugs and a loaded handgun were found. All parties were taken into custody without incident, said a police report.

Te male, age 21 from Oshawa, and two 14-year old females from Oshawa and Pickering were charged and held for a bail hearing. Name and further details available at www.drps.ca.
